A spokesperson for the Russian foreign ministry says that Ukrainian forces have begun preparations to attack the Kursk Nuclear Power Plant.
On Saturday, Russian foreign ministry spokesperson Maria Zakharova accused Ukrainian forces of preparing to attack a Russian nuclear facility in the Kursk region, according to Tass, a Russian state-run outlet.Since a surprise attack on August 6, Ukrainian forces have pressed into the Russian Kursk area over the past two weeks, branching into the neighboring area of Belgorod.
It also reached out to IAEA for comment via email on Saturday.'The entire international community must realize the danger, posed by the neo-Nazi Kiev regime for the entire European continent,' Zakharova said.Russian President Vladimir Putin has repeatedly and without evidence labeled the Ukrainian government, led by President Volodymyr Zelensky, as a 'neo-Nazi regime,' using this unfounded claim to justify Russia's invasion of the Eastern European nation in February 2022.
